  • Patent number: 9442529
    Abstract: An electronic device with a fold mode and an unfold mode includes a display module and an input module. The display module includes a first connecting component, a second connecting component and a flexible displaying panel. The second connecting component rotates relative to the first connecting component via a first direction to form as the fold mode or the unfold mode. The flexible displaying panel is disposed on the first connecting component and the second connecting component. The flexible displaying panel is bent to be U-shaped when the display module is formed as the fold mode. The flexible displaying panel is flat when the display module is formed as the unfold mode, and a planar normal vector points toward a second direction. The input module is rotatably connected to the display module via a third direction.
